Music Of The Heart

Does your heart strings play a sad tone,
Does its music perform for you alone.
Is the melody one of pure love light,
Ring in the darkness the dead of night.

Does its harmony bring sweet joy out,
Come more as a whisper rather a shout.
Does your rhythm lighten the mood,
Does it come out clear, clean to sooth.

Does its beat give hope A chance,
A tempo to receive a lovers trance.
A crescendo to fall one lovers ears,
Or is it yourself that cannot hear.

It's tremble muted covered by its bass,
A tender composition of lovers trace.
The sweetest song your heart does sings,
Strumming alone playing heart strings.
